Vibing with the Future: Why “Vibe Coding” Is the Next Big Wave for DevOps and CI/CD Teams

Vibe coding is an emerging concept in software development, emphasizing AI-powered, collaborative code creation. This approach integrates the team’s culture, coding style, and collaborative preferences as operational parameters. By aligning human…

Vibe coding is an emerging concept in software development, emphasizing AI-powered, collaborative code creation. This approach integrates the team’s culture, coding style, and collaborative preferences as operational parameters. By aligning human strengths with advanced generative AI, teams can capture not only code syntax and logic but also the subtle preferences and conventions that enhance team effectiveness.

Vibe coding is characterized by AI learning a team's unique traits from the outset. It incorporates elements such as test-driven development (TDD), security policies, code linting standards, and communication styles directly into the coding process. The primary outcomes include cleaner code, reduced miscommunication, and accelerated deployment timelines.

Vibe coding offers several benefits for DevOps and CI/CD teams:

Team Alignment: AI suggestions are tailored to reflect the team’s specific culture rather than generic best practices, simplifying onboarding processes for new team members or contractors. CI/CD Integration: Vibe coding tools can integrate directly with CI/CD workflows, understanding pipeline policies and optimizing for team-specific priorities such as speed, security, and reliability. Proactive AI: Instead of being a passive tool, AI actively recommends code refactors, testing strategies, and deployment tactics that align with the team’s operational rhythm. Enterprise Solutions: As vibe coding tools mature, they will likely become a standard for creating products that align with team-specific priorities and infrastructure needs.

Enterprise Implications of Vibe Coding

Research indicates that vibe coding has the potential to significantly impact enterprise operations. Organizations adopting this approach may experience reduced onboarding times, faster implementation of best practices, and consistent code delivery across teams. The integration of AI tools that reflect a team’s working style enhances their value and reliability, resulting in fewer workflow disruptions and more predictable deployment cycles.

Vibe coding represents a significant advancement in software development, focusing on accelerating feature delivery, reducing technical debt, and minimizing time to value. As the landscape evolves, the importance of aligning AI tools with team-specific styles and processes will likely increase, positioning vibe coding as a critical component of modern DevOps and CI/CD strategies.
